草庐IT

在 Magento 中编辑产品时出现 MySQL 错误

这是从v1.3.2.4升级而来的v1.4.1.1Magento当我尝试编辑产品时出现错误消息:exception'Zend_Db_Statement_Exception'withmessage'SQLSTATE[23000]:Integrityconstraintviolation:1062Duplicateentry'6028-0-2'forkey'PRIMARY''如果我尝试重新索引价格,我会在exception.log中看到相同的消息我认为问题出在catalog_product_website表中,因为如果删除该行,我可以运行价格索引,但是当我尝试编辑产品以为其分配网站时,我得到

mysql - 数据库设计 : how to model a table?

假设我希望我的应用程序的每个用户都能够指定一些列和行,然后在每个单元格中分配特定的值。基本上,我希望他们能够创建表格数据,例如电子表格。一个很好的例子是剧院内的座位分配。剧院的座位可能可以用网格表示。有些牢房没有座位,有些牢房有座位。一些座位可能是VIP座位,一些是残疾人座位,一些是普通顾客座位。我如何为此类信息建模? 最佳答案 将每个“工作表”的行数和列数存储在一个表中,将数据存储在另一个表中。后者看起来像rownum|colnum|value如果您专门为剧院编写应用程序-只需在其中添加所需的属性:rownum|colnum|so

PHP/MySQL : Model repeating events in a database but query for date ranges

我正在开发一个(我打算成为的)简单的PHP/MySQL应用程序。作为其中的一部分,我希望能够对重复事件进行建模,但是我需要能够查询两个日期之间发生的所有事件(包括重复事件)。事件只有日期,一天中的时间无关紧要。我一直在研究这个问题并研究了各种方法,包括CalendarRecurring/RepeatingEvents-BestStorageMethod和Repeatingcalendareventsandsomefinalmaths.但是,我在网上找到的支持此功能的任何数据库模式示例似乎只支持查询某一天发生的事件。不支持在一定日期范围内发生的事件。作为一个抽象的例子事件表(具有某种重复

python Django : Use dumpdata for single model with m2m field and mySql

我有一个模型Lecture,里面有一些m2m字段,我想使用dumpdata转储它。但是每当我调用pythonmanage.pydumpdatacms.lecture时,我都会收到以下错误CommandError:Unabletoserializedatabase:'NoneType'objecthasnoattribute'_meta'.这是因为m2m-field还是这里可能有什么问题?我的数据库是MySql(5.6.12版),我使用的是Django1.5.1。我之前使用过Sqlite,它运行良好。编辑-解决方案:更新django-taggit 最佳答案

php - 在 Codeigniter 中记录一些数据到数据库

我有一个问题我有一个问卷网站,使用学生作为受访者来填写网站的事项。问题是,当将问卷结果中包含的数据发送到数据库时,数据并未记录在数据库中。这是我名为“jawab”的表,作为答案记录,列为:'NIS'作为学生证“ID_SOAL”作为问题ID学生回答“JAWABAN”|国家信息系统|ID_SOAL|JAWABAN||...|......|......|那张table(jawab)还是空的现在在我的Controller代码中命名为“soal”作为问题Controller:publicfunctionindex(){$data['title']="KriteriaRumahMasaDepany

php - Yii2 model->created_date 是 future 的,不会在查询时返回

我已将Yii->application->configuration->timezone设置为UTC并让模型attributeBehaviors插入/更新时间戳自动使用PHP的time()方法。问题是,保存到数据库的时间戳是将来的,当我对今天的记录执行搜索查询时,如果它们是在10点到午夜之间创建的,则不会返回它们,因为时间戳是实际上是明天。我应该如何创建记录并执行搜索查询?谢谢。 最佳答案 看来您在PHP和MySQL时区之间存在差异。尝试执行以下操作:echodate_default_timezone_get()."";echoYi

Alphafold2的conda版本的本地使用

由于xx原因,需要用Alphafold2的conda版本的本地版本。所以花了两三天终于把alphafold2的conda本地版本给安装上了,主要是下载数据比较麻烦和费时间,总是有数据下载不全又要重新下载,docker版本的话有些配置实在难搞,折腾了一两个小时之后果断放弃使用conda版本。不过无论是哪个版本,都要先把数据下好,所以可以先把数据启动下载,然后在下载过程之中再去折腾alphfold的软件本体。虽然alphafold官方提供了一个能够全部下载的脚本,但是那个脚本太坑,下载完两个(bfd和params)就会断掉。所以还是要读一下下载脚本的内容,然后学着一个个下载。最麻烦的就是两个数据:

mysql - 铁路查询系统开发,Trains、Stations、Stops如何建模?

例如,如果我有两列火车X和Y,它们行驶:火车............车站X火车:经过A站;B站;C站;D站Y列车:经过B站;X站;D站;Y站如果乘客询问哪些列车从Station-B开始?和哪些列车以Station-D结束?我该如何将这些信息放入数据库?strong>那么Train-X和Train-Y都应该出现在结果中。 最佳答案 我会说您需要三个表才能完成这项工作。站:站号、站名等服务:服务ID、运营商、车厢数量等。Service_Stop:服务ID,停站号,站号。然后,您可以使用类似以下的查询找到停在Station-B并随后停在S

python - 如何强制django立即保存而不是在循环后进行批量更新

我有这个djangoviews.py方法,旨在将许多数据插入数据库。它循环遍历模型数组,如果对象不在数据库中,则将其插入。代码如下:defupdate_my_db(request):a_models=A_Model.objects.filter(my_flag=True)fora_modelina_models:b_model_array=[][...]#thisiswhereb_model_arraygetsfilledforindexinrange(len(b_model_array)):current_b_model=b_model_array[index]try:b_model

python - 定义跨多个模型的关系 - Django

我在三个Django模型之间有以下关系:classTestCase(models.Model):'''Definethetestcasemodel.AtestcaseisapythonClasswhichcontainsasetoftests'''name=models.BinaryField(blank=False)filename=models.BinaryField(blank=True)run_flag=models.IntegerField(default=0)run_as_root=models.BooleanField(default=0)num_tests=models